A run secures PHS victory

The Hoërskool Pietersburg (PHS) cricket team won their match against NkowaNkowa Cricket Academy with one run during their second match of the Super League played at PHS on Saturday.

POLOKWANE – PHS posted 325 runs while NkowaNkowa managed to secure 324 runs in their 50 overs.

PHS batsmen, Zander Quin and Jan Grobler were the heroes of the day after they both scored centuries. Zander scored 162 runs from 88 balls while Jan registered 100 runs from 140 balls.

Coach Corné Craig said they are proud of the team’s effort. “Credit must go to the entire team. The players played well throughout the match.

They batted and fielded well and that is what we need in order to do well in the league,” Graig said.

He said they hope to repeat their great effort against Hoërskool Ben Vorster on September 11 in Tzaneen. “They are good and tough opponents. We won against them in our previous match and we aim to do the same this time around.”
